Nickel Plated Aeroplane Scene Pocket Watch. 1920's

Swiss made pocket watch decorated with an attractive aeroplane scene. dating from the 1920's.
This pocket watch has a nickel plated metal case with a snap-on back. The back is decorated with a beautiful scene of a monoplane (resembling Charles Lindbergh's "Spirit of St. Louis") flying through clouds. The white coloured dial also bears a smaller version of the same aircraft. The watch is fitted with it's original Swiss made "Roskopf" type pin pallet movement. Wound by turning the crown on the top of the watch and hands set by pressing and turning this same crown. Nice condition (slight areas of pitting to case). Recently serviced. Working order.
